WebJun 2, 2024 · In this paper, we devise a long-term energy efficient task scheduling targeting for solar-powered sensor nodes. The proposed method exploits a reinforcement learning with a solar energy prediction method to maximize the energy efficiency, which finally enhances the long-term quality of services (QoS) of the sensor nodes. WebApr 12, 2024 · Efficient utilization of resources is a challenging task in cloud computing due to heterogeneity of resources and fluctuating resource demands of multifarious applications. This article presents an autonomic resource allocation approach for energy efficient utilization of resources while satisfying QoS needs of the end-users.
